IIRC the schedule for the "bugle" (which these days is a recording played over the PA) for all military installations is 0600-0730 (depending on the CG's preference) is raise the flag (Reveille), 1700-1800 is lower the flag (Retreat), and usually 2200 or 2300 is what used to be called "Lights out" which would play Taps, signaling lights out for trainee's or "bed check" for fire guard. Many of the current traditions are left overs from the olden days.
